Is this right, I've recently got teleport and am lvling it up slowly. Is it meant to only work every 2-3 attempts? Even at lvl 0 it costs 10MP per attempt which works out at about 25MP per successful attempt. (I know this isn't that expensive compared to some Tao skills.)

The guide says that lvling up the skill increases the chances of landing near towns but I already land in towns a lot. So I was wondering does lvling up actually increase the likelihood that any particular attempt to use the skill will work?

hi lichbane,

Yes, even if the teleport spell is still at level 0 you will still have a good chance of randomly teleporting in the last town that you were last saved in. I have about 100 skill points left to go till i maximize to skill level 3 and what i have noticed is that your attempts of casting will decrease and your chances of teleporting to town will increase and you will save on pots more. Trust me when your skill level reaches at least Level 2 you will see that there is a difference. Good luck practicing...it does get get better with higher skill level.

Ladynight, from what you say, does it mean that if you last saved in a town outside Bichon Province, you will actually teleport to that town instead of somewhere back in Bichon?


Yes. For example, if you were in Bichon Wall selling or buying items and you decided you're in the mood to fight rats in zuma temple so you run out all the way to Zuma Temple..fight rats for a while and then when you're done you decide you'll just teleport back to town to sell or restock on potions...it will randomly teleport you all the way back to somewhere in bichon province or bichon wall because that is the last town that you were in. If however you stopped into Mudwall before you went to fight in zuma temple then you will teleport randomly anywhere in Mongchon or Mudwall. Hope this answers your question.

It will tele you, but only to SV. I also tried that and I wasn't very happy with the results . Seems you can only go back one province and not completely to the previous town.


On level 3 it is still random, but more often you are placed close to an important spot on the map. I can also add that I have gone through 2 MP bars and wasn't placed close to Mud Wall. You will still have to do some running, but just alot less than warriors or taos.
